简介
Cash 是一个跨平台的命令行工具,它可以让你在命令行中以更加直观、易懂的方式来执行各种操作。使用 Cash 可以帮助你更快地完成一些常见的任务,例如文件查找、文本替换等。它是一个基于 Node.js 的开源项目,可以通过 npm 来进行安装和使用。
安装
要使用 Cash,首先需要在你的计算机上安装 Node.js 和 npm。安装完成后,在终端中运行以下命令来安装 Cash:
npm install -g cash
这个命令会将 Cash 安装到全局环境中,你随时可以在命令行中使用它。
使用方法
基本用法
使用 Cash 很简单,只需要在命令行中输入相应的命令即可。下面是一些常用的命令:
ls
:列出当前目录下的所有文件和文件夹。cd
:切换当前工作目录。mkdir
:创建一个新的文件夹。rm
:删除指定的文件或文件夹。cp
:复制文件或文件夹到指定位置。mv
:移动文件或文件夹到指定位置。echo
:输出文本内容到终端。cat
:显示文件的内容。
进阶用法
除了上面的基本命令外,Cash 还提供了很多高级功能,例如:
- 使用 glob 模式来匹配文件名。
- 支持管道操作。
- 可以通过 JavaScript 代码来编写自定义的命令。
下面是一些示例代码:
使用 glob 模式
列出所有以 .txt
结尾的文件:
cash ls **/*.txt
管道操作
列出当前目录下的所有文件,并将结果保存到一个文件中:
cash ls | tee files.txt
自定义命令
在终端中输出当前 Git 分支的名称:
const execa = require('execa'); module.exports = async () => { const { stdout } = await execa('git', ['symbolic-ref', '--short', 'HEAD']); return stdout; };
安装完成后,在终端中执行以下命令即可:
cash git-branch
总结
Cash 是一个非常实用的命令行工具,它可以帮助你更加高效地在终端中完成各种任务。通过本文介绍的使用方法和示例代码,相信大家已经能够快速上手并灵活运用 Cash 了。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/33934